Gather and Prep Your Ingredients
Before you dive into cooking, gathering all your ingredients makes the process smoother and more enjoyable. Here’s what you’ll need:
- Chicken Breasts: 1 pound, boneless and skinless for tenderness
- Turkey Bacon: 4 slices, chopped into small pieces
- Chicken Broth: 4 cups, the heart of your soup
- Ginger: 2 inches, peeled and sliced thinly, a key player in flavor
- Scallions: 4, chopped finely, for a fresh bite
- Noodles: 7 ounces of your favorite type (egg noodles work wonderfully)
- Carrots: 2, julienned or chopped, for sweetness and texture
- Garlic: 3 cloves, minced
- Soy Sauce: 2 tablespoons, for that umami punch
- Sesame Oil: 1 tablespoon, to finish with a fragrance
- Salt and Pepper: to taste

Create the Hearty Broth
Next up is where the magic begins—your broth. Start by heating a large pot over medium heat and adding your chopped turkey bacon. Cook it until it’s crispy, which takes about 3–5 minutes. The fat rendered from the bacon will give your broth a unique flavor profile that you wouldn’t want to miss.
Once the turkey bacon is done, stir in the minced garlic and sliced ginger. Cook for another 1–2 minutes, allowing those aromatic scents to fill your kitchen. Next, pour in the chicken broth, bringing the mixture to a simmer. Simmering allows all those flavors to meld beautifully. Cook the Chicken to Perfection
Once your broth is simmering, it’s time to focus on the chicken. You can either poach the chicken breasts directly in the broth (about 15 minutes) or cook them separately and shred them afterward. If you’re going for the poaching method, ensure they’re fully cooked through; the internal temperature should read 165°F (75°C).
Shredding the cooked chicken into bite-sized pieces adds to the texture of your soup, providing a pleasant contrast to the noodles and vegetables.
Incorporate the Noodles and Vegetables
With your chicken prepped, it’s time to add the noodles and veggies. Return the broth to a gentle simmer and add your choice of noodles along with the julienned carrots. Cook according to the noodle package instructions (usually around 5–7 minutes), and toss in the chopped scallions for a fresh finish.

Finish with the Aromatic Sauce and Serve
To elevate your soup to the next level, finish with soy sauce and sesame oil. Just stir them in right before serving to keep the flavors vibrant. Season with salt and pepper as needed, and then serve hot.
Spoon this comforting soup into bowls and garnish with additional scallions or a sprinkle of sesame seeds for an extra touch.

Can I make this soup ahead of time?
Absolutely! The aromatic ginger scallion chicken noodle soup is actually perfect for meal prep. You can make a big batch and store it in the fridge for up to three days. Just be sure to keep the noodles separate; they can get mushy when reheated. For longer storage, consider freezing the soup without the noodles—it can last for about three months in the freezer. When you’re ready to eat, just reheat and add freshly cooked noodles for the best texture.

PrintAromatic Ginger Scallion Chicken Noodle Soup: A Cozy Delight
Aromatic Ginger Scallion Chicken Noodle Soup is a warm and comforting dish that combines the fragrant notes of ginger and scallions with tender chicken and noodles.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Category: Soup
- Method: Stovetop
- Cuisine: Asian
- Diet: Gluten-Free
Ingredients
- 2 cups cooked noodles
- 1 pound chicken breast, sliced
- 4 cups chicken broth
- 2 tablespoons ginger, minced
- 4 scallions,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- Salt to taste
- Pepper to taste
Instructions
- In a large pot, heat oil over medium heat.
- Add ginger, garlic, and scallions; sauté until fragrant.
- Stir in chicken slices and cook until browned.
- Pour in chicken broth and bring to a boil.
- Reduce heat and simmer for 20 minutes.
- Add noodles and soy sauce; stir well.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ve hot and enjoy!
